Assistive Technology

The Assistive Technology Team (AT Team):

  • Is one of several AEA resource teams that supports staff and students in both the local districts and AEA educational programs.
  • Works with the local IEP team to determine the most appropriate assistive technology...
    • To help the student communicate effectively and efficiently.
    • To help the student demonstrate what he or she knows.
    • To help the student access the curriculum.
  • Uses the SETT Framework to 'consider' the assistive technology needs of the student.
    • SETT stands for Student, Environment, Tasks and Tools.
  • Assists the local district or AEA program in acquiring the appropriate assistive technology,
    • But does not purchase technology for the districts or AEA programs.
  • Has a library of AT equipment that the team uses for evaluations and short term (30-45 day) trials.
